Ecron Acunova CRO and Newcastle University Collaborate
AN INDIAN clinical research firm and Newcastle University have signed a deal to explore ways of working together in the area of clinical trials.
The Memorandum of Understanding builds on a number of initial discussions between the university and Ecron Acunova, which also has a base in the USA and Europe.
Newcastle University hosts one of the leading medical schools in the UK with a clear focus on translational research and has a very close relationship with a number of excellent hospitals.
It intends to expand its relationships with overseas Contract Research Organisations and sees Ecron Acunova as a good partner.
Ecron Acunova CRO is a leading CRO in India and continental Europe, having subsidiaries in Europe and the US.
It now intends to expand its operation in UK and sees Newcastle University as a way of deepening its presence in the UK market.
The two organisations have pledged to continue detailed discussions about mutually beneficial working relationships.
As a beginning to this relationship, Ecron Acunova has contracted first clinical research study at Newcastle University.
